#61dfff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61dfff is composed of 38% red, 87.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 12.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 192.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 69%. #61dfff color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#00bfff.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#61dfff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61dfff has RGB values of R:97, G:223,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 6414335.

Shades and Tints of #61dfff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f13 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#61dfff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aab4b6 is the less saturated color, while #61dfff is the most saturated one.
